hi all,
my e70 X5 has been showing a change of behavior in the last couple of days.
usually you can turn the engine off and with the key remaining in the radio and idrive remains fully functional.
now however both cut out after less than a minute and if you try to turn back on the battery warning light flashes up on the main dash display.
yet to have battery and alternator tested but just wondered if anyone else had experience this and knew what was up of if it was a warning of problems to come.
many thanks
rob

What does the warning say? If it's 'Excessive battery discharge' or similar, then yes your battery is a likely suspect. 2008 car means battery at end of life (5-6 years) 
It's also not a straight swap. The car needs to be paired to the new battery or you will get charging issues. The system monitors charge state and modifies the charge rate according to the age of the battery. If you put a new one in without the pairing then the charge system will still charge it as if it were 6 years old.
With the cold weather coming I guess we're about to see a lot of these. If you are only doing short journeys then it's well worth investing in a CTEK MXS5.0 conditioner/charger.

Either a Dealer, or Indy with access to Autologic - I think Bosch Autocentres have this, or someone with the BMW INPA software for your car.
